An Anatomical Study on the Cichorium pumilum Jacq. (Asteraceae)

Year 2016, Volume: 6 Issue: 1, 59 - 64, 31.03.2016

Abstract

In this study, anatomical properties of Cichorium pumilum Jacq. were determined. Plant specimens
were collected from Balıkesir Mancılık village in 2012. The fresh samples of the plant to be used in anatomical
studies were fxed in 70% ethanol. Other plant parts were dried for morphological observations and included in the
herbarium collection of Celal Bayar University Department of Biology (CBU). According to the results in this study,
C. pumilum species have similarities and differences from other species of Asteraceae family in anatomically. The
secretory structures of Asteraceae family are known to be important in terms of taxonomically. Secretory structures
of
C. pumilum difference from some species belonging to Asteraceae family. Also, there are differences the type of
the petiole and midrib compared to other species. Aim of this study, determining the anatomical characteristics of
C. pumilum species and creating the resource for the future studies in this regard. Moreover, it’s aimed to contribute
the taxonomic description of the species anatomically.

Cichorium pumilum Jacq. (Asteraceae) Üzerine Anatomik Bir Çalışma

Year 2016, Volume: 6 Issue: 1, 59 - 64, 31.03.2016

Abstract

Bu çalışmada Cichorium pumilum Jacq. türünün anatomik özellikleri belirlenmiştir. Çalışma için bitki
örnekleri Balıkesir ilinin Mancılık köyünden 2012 yılında toplanmıştır. Toplanan örneklerin bir kısmı anatomik
çalışmalar için %70’lik etanolde fkse edilmiştir. Bir kısmı ise morfolojik gözlemler için kurutularak herbaryum
örneği haline getirilmiştir ve Celal Bayar Üniversitesi Biyoloji Bölümü (CBU) Herbaryumu koleksiyonuna dahil
edilmiştir. Çalışmada elde edilen sonuçlara göre
C. pumilum türü, Asteraceae familyasına dahil olan diğer türler ile
anatomik yapıları bakımından bazı benzerlik ve farklılıklar içermektedir. Asteraceae familyasında salgı yapılarının
taksonomik açıdan önemli olduğu bilinmektedir.
C. pumilum’un salgı tüyleri Asteraceae familyasına ait diğer
bazı türlerin salgı yapılarından farklıdır. Ayrıca, türün yaprak sapı ve yaprak ana damarı kısımlarında diğer türlere
göre farklılıklar bulunmaktadır. Bu çalışmanın amacı,
C. pumilum türünün anatomik özelliklerini ortaya koyarak,
bu konuda yapılacak diğer çalışmalara kaynak oluşturmaktır. Ayrıca, türün taksonomik tanımına anatomik açıdan
katkı sağlamak amaçlanmıştır.
